Best U.S. Marijuana Stocks To Watch In 2020: Trulieve Cannabis Corp.

Trulieve Cannabis Corp. (TCNNF Stock report) is a leading and top-performing cannabis company based in the United States, that is currently focusing its expansion through the state of Florida. Currently, Trulieve has over 51% of the market in the state. Also, the company has begun to expand its company into other states. Recently the company opened its 74th dispensary nationwide in Davenport, Florida. In fact, this is the 68th dispensary in the state and Trulieve is a better performing marijuana company in the industry. To elaborate the company has achieved record 3rd quarter revenue of $136.3 million. In addition, it has adjusted EBITDA of $67.5 million or 50% of revenue in the 11th quarter of consecutive growth and profitability. As Trulieve increases its presence into six states the company is establishing a model for success by duplicating its achievements in Florida.marijuana stocks to watch trulieve (TRUL) (TCNNF)

TCNNF Stock is currently up 177% year to date and has increasing potential with its recent expansion into other states. Recently analysts are predicting a price target of about $41.09 over 25% up from current levels. In reality, if Trulieve can continue to deliver in other states similar to its foothold in Florida it has growth potential for next year.  Best U.S. Marijuana Stocks To Watch In 2020: TerrAscend Corp.

TerrAscend Corp. (TRSSF Stock Report) is a leading North American cannabis operator with vertically integrated operations in Pennsylvania, New Jersey, and California in addition to operating as a licensed producer in Canada. Recently the company announced it entered into a debt financing agreement to receive $20 million from Canadian giant Canopy Growth Corp (CGC Stock Report). In essence, this could be a manner in which Canopy invests in the U.S. cannabis market for the future.TRSSF

TerrAscend has been growing and performing well in 2020 announcing a record 3rd quarter revenue of $51 million. Which is a 90% increase year over year. In addition, the company increased its 2020 full-year guidance to $196 million. Currently, the company has opened its 8th dispensary in Capitola, California its 5th in the state. In detail, the company’s dispensary The Apothecarium is recognized as one of the nation’s premier cannabis dispensaries. Currently, the company continues to expand with a new dispensary in New Jersey.
